Title: Materials Data on NaSr2OsO6 by Materials Project

Abstract

NaSr2OsO6 is (Cubic) Perovskite-derived structured and crystallizes in the cubic Fm-3m space group. The structure is three-dimensional. Na1+ is bonded to six equivalent O2- atoms to form NaO6 octahedra that share corners with six equivalent OsO6 octahedra and faces with eight equivalent SrO12 cuboctahedra. The corner-sharing octahedral tilt angles are 0°. All Na–O bond lengths are 2.20 Å. Sr2+ is bonded to twelve equivalent O2- atoms to form SrO12 cuboctahedra that share corners with twelve equivalent SrO12 cuboctahedra, faces with six equivalent SrO12 cuboctahedra, faces with four equivalent NaO6 octahedra, and faces with four equivalent OsO6 octahedra. All Sr–O bond lengths are 2.90 Å. Os7+ is bonded to six equivalent O2- atoms to form OsO6 octahedra that share corners with six equivalent NaO6 octahedra and faces with eight equivalent SrO12 cuboctahedra. The corner-sharing octahedral tilt angles are 0°. All Os–O bond lengths are 1.90 Å. O2- is bonded in a distorted linear geometry to one Na1+, four equivalent Sr2+, and one Os7+ atom.
